Ya está disponible la nueva versión de CadenaUnica que incluye entre otras mejoras, la automatización de las pruebas funcionales tras el despliegue del componente
Andalucía,
La versión 1.12 de CadenaUnica, el pipeline de integración continua de la Plataforma CI/CD corporativa, incorpora en esta versión;
- Nueva estructura de los jobs en Jenkins. Ahora cada componente aparecerá en una carpeta dentro de la carpeta del sistema de información y se ha dividido el proceso en dos grandes bloques para separar la creación del artefacto de cualquier otro flujo relacionado con tareas de despliegue. Ahora existirán los siguientes jobs por cada componente:
- CI: Construcción, Empaquetado y verificación del artefacto/s
- Presync: Tareas previas al despliegue
- Sync: Despliegue
- Postsync Tareas posteriores al despliegue
- Integración de Liquibase para gestión del cambio en bases de datos. De momento esta funcionalidad se va a utilizar con algunos sistemas de información pilotos, hasta verificar que esta funcionalidad es apta para todos los sistemas.
- Integración de la automatización de las pruebas funcionales tras el despliegue.
Para un mejor soporte a los equipos se han realizado los siguientes trabajos y publicaciones:
- Se ha creado de manera automatizada la nueva estructura en Jenkins en todos los proyectos, así como para actualizar los webhooks configurados en el repositorio de código corporativo, para que sea transparente a los equipos. Para más información se adjunta el siguiente documento Nueva estructura de jobs en Jenkins (Ver enlace al final de la página)
- Se ha publicado en Portal de desarrollo la herramienta de gestión de cambios en bases datos, así como la norma y la guía de usos:
- Herramienta de gestión del cambios en bases de datos en la Plataforma CI/CD corporativa
- Norma de uso de la herramienta de gestión de cambios en BBDD en la Plataforma CI/CD corporativa
- Manual de usuario de la herramienta de gestión de cambios en bases de datos
- Manual de operación de la herramienta de gestión de cambios en bases de datos
- Se ha publicado en Portal de desarrollo el framework para la automatización de pruebas , así como la norma y la guía de usos:
- Framework para automatización de pruebas de la Plataforma de CI/CD
- Norma de estrategia de diseño para automatización de pruebas funcionales en la Plataforma CI/CD Corporativa
- Guía de implementación de pruebas funcionales en la Plataforma CI/CD Corporativa
- Guía para la integración de certificados de pruebas para automatizar pruebas funcionales en la Plataforma CI/CD Corporativa
Esta mejora amplía el alcance de la Plataforma CI/CD corporativa, facilitando su adopción por un mayor número de equipos dentro de ADA.
Documentación
Fuentes
| Fecha | Título |
|---|---|
| 2026-06-03 | Nueva estructura de jobs en Jenkins |